21xrx.com
2024-12-22 23:22:07 Sunday
登录
文章检索 我的文章 写文章
C++转Python
2023-07-04 01:50:56 深夜i     --     --
C++ Python 转换 语言 编程

在计算机编程领域,C++是一种被广泛使用的高级编程语言。它的语法精简,规范严谨,速度快,性能高,被广泛应用于游戏开发、图形图像处理、网络通信以及操作系统等领域。然而,随着人工智能和大数据技术的迅速发展,Python的崛起势不可挡。

Python是一种著名的解释型语言,拥有丰富而强大的库和工具,适用于数据处理、机器学习、人工智能等领域,被称为“数据科学语言”。

如果你是一位C++程序员,你也许会想转向Python,因为它的语法与思维方式都与C++不同。然而,这并不意味着你需要放弃你的C++技能。在实践中,很多程序员都同时使用C++和Python来解决他们的编程问题。

下面是一些C++程序员转向Python需要了解的重要事项:

语法:Python的语法比C++简单并且容易学习。它的语法比较自然,结构简单,减少了繁琐的编码工作。比如,Python不需要变量类型声明和分号结尾;代码块使用缩进而不是花括号。

库:Python拥有数量庞大的第三方库,可以处理图像、文字、平面设计、数据挖掘等等。这些库大多数是开源的,使用简单,适用于各种应用场景。

面向对象编程:C++和Python都支持面向对象编程,但是Python更加简洁。Python不需要你去考虑诸如访问修饰符等细节问题,而是加快了编码进程,使您能够更快地实现您的代码。

动态类型:在C++中,您必须为变量先规定要占用的内存,因此类型是静态的。然而,在Python中,类型是动态的,并且变量类型会根据代码中的上下文而变化。这使得Python编写代码更加灵活,但也需要程序员特别注意变量类型的控制。

总之,虽然C++和Python的语法和工作方式有所不同,但是C++程序员转向Python并不意味着需要放弃他们的C++编程技能。事实上,同时掌握这两门语言,可以使程序员更好地应对不同的编程问题。Python的简明性和易学性使它成为C++程序员的最佳选择来扩大他们的技能树。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复